During the most recent reporting year, Roger Williams University awarded 38 master’s degrees in architecture/urban planning.
RWU is among the very best schools in the country for architecture/urban planning at the master’s level. Specifically, it ranked #1 out of 2 schools by College Factual.
In the most recent graduating class, 53% of architecture/urban planning master’s degrees went to men and 47% went to women.
The largest share of architecture/urban planning master’s degree graduates at RWU are White. Approximately 76% of graduates fell into this category.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Roger Williams University with a master’s in architecture/urban planning.
|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
|---|---|
| Asian | 1 |
| Black or African American | 0 |
| Hispanic or Latino | 3 |
| White | 29 |
| Non-Resident Aliens | 1 |
| Other Races | 4 |
